Embrace the summer solstice during Yoga Fest at James Island County Park! Held in the meadow on the day the sun reaches its highest position in the sky, Yoga Fest offers family-friendly entertainment and activities on Thursday, June 20 from 6 pm to 8 pm.
The event will open with a performance by AcroCharlestonSC and live reggae music from Mystic Vibrations at 6 pm. Yoga flow will be led by local instructors Caroline Nash and Kate Moon, and will conclude with a meditation presented by Kelly George. Yoga is open to all ages and abilities. A kids’ yoga program will be hosted by community partner Empowered Minds, a group that teaches yoga and mindfulness with a focus on downtown public schools. Yoga programs will begin at 6:30 pm., with the kids’ program held concurrently. All ages and abilities are welcome.
After yoga, participants are invited to join the Acro Yoga Jam at 7:30 pm. Acro Yoga combines yoga and acrobatics. Anyone interested in trying the activity is encouraged to join in on this fun and informal session.
Early registration for Yoga Fest is $30 for ages 13 and older. Kids 12 and under are free and not required to register (chaperone required). On-site registration will be available for a fee of $35. Groups of 10 or more can receive a 20% discount when purchasing all tickets at the same time. Registration includes yoga sessions, an alcoholic beverage (for ages 21 and up – ID required), a kid-friendly food item from Kona Ice, and a Yoga Fest racer back tank top. Food vendors will be on site for those wishing to purchase a meal.

“As the sun reaches its zenith in the sky, it's time to gather and celebrate the magic of summer, community and the great outdoors with friends and family,” said Charleston County Parks Fitness and Wellness Manager Allison Foster. “We invite you to join us for a day of joy and connection in the heart of nature.”
Pets are not allowed at the event. In case of rain, Yoga Fest will be rescheduled for Thursday, June 27. Food and beverages will be available on site for additional purchase.
Kulture City sensory bags will be available for checkout for adults and children to enhance the Yoga Fest experience for anyone with sensory needs.
